随笔 - 487,  文章 - 0,  评论 - 12,  阅读 - 51万

随笔分类 -  24Python

执行python文件报错SyntaxError: Non-ASCII character '\xe8' in file, but no encoding declared
摘要:在文件头部加上: 阅读全文
posted @ 2019-03-14 17:18 星痕1216 阅读(369) 评论(0) 推荐(0) 编辑
centos 7.4安装python3.7.4
摘要:转自https://www.cnblogs.com/zhanglong8681/p/8421512.html 1.下载安装包 Linux下默认系统自带python2.7的版本,这个版本被系统很多程序所依赖,所以不建议删除,如果使用最新的Python3那么我们知道编译安装源码包和系统默认包之间是没有任 阅读全文
posted @ 2019-03-14 17:12 星痕1216 阅读(569) 评论(0) 推荐(0) 编辑
Python学习笔记-常用内置函数
摘要:输出:print() 功能:输出打印 语法:print(*objects, sep=' ', end='\n', file=sys.stdout) 参数:objects 复数,表示可以一次输出多个对象。输出多个对象时,需要用,分隔。sep 用来间隔多个对象,默认是一个空格 end 用来设定以什么结尾 阅读全文
posted @ 2018-12-03 17:32 星痕1216 阅读(201) 评论(0) 推荐(0) 编辑
Python练习-高阶函数-2018.12.03
摘要:1.函数式编程的概念 在计算机的层次上,CPU执行的是加减乘除的指令代码,以及各种条件判断和跳转指令,所以,汇编语言是最贴近计算机的语言。 而计算则指数学意义上的计算,越是抽象的计算,离计算机硬件越远。 对应到编程语言,就是越低级的语言,越贴近计算机,抽象程度低,执行效率高,比如C语言;越高级的语言 阅读全文
posted @ 2018-12-03 14:49 星痕1216 阅读(173) 评论(0) 推荐(0) 编辑
Python练习-生成器、迭代器-2018.12.01
摘要:如果列表元素可以按照某种算法推算出来,可以在循环的过程中不断推算出后续的元素。这样就不必创建完整的list,从而节省大量的空间。在Python中,这种一边循环一边计算的机制,称为生成器:generator。 可以直接作用于for循环的对象统称为可迭代对象:Iterable。 可以被next()函数调 阅读全文
posted @ 2018-12-01 20:43 星痕1216 阅读(170) 评论(0) 推荐(0) 编辑
Python练习-列表生成式-2018.11.30
摘要:#用列表生成式创建[1x1, 2x2, 3x3, ..., 10x10] print([x*x for x in range(1,11)]) #用列表生成式创建[2x2, 4x4,,6×6,..., 10x10] print([x*x for x in range(1,11) if x%2 == 0]) #用随机数字生成一个list,并把这个数字list转换成字符串listimport... 阅读全文
posted @ 2018-11-30 18:10 星痕1216 阅读(188) 评论(0) 推荐(0) 编辑
Python练习-迭代-2018.11.28
摘要:#遍历list L=['a','b','c','d'] l=[] a=0 for n in L: l.insert(a,n) a=a+1 print(l) #遍历dict里的key,导出为list L={'a':1,'b':2,'c':3,'d':4} l=[] m=0 for n in L: l.insert(m,n) m=m+1 print(l) #遍... 阅读全文
posted @ 2018-11-29 13:38 星痕1216 阅读(207) 评论(0) 推荐(0) 编辑
Python练习-循环及切片-2018.11.27
摘要:#直接用while循环去除.ad l=['xuyutao.ad','wangjun.ad','liuchao.ad','liuyan1.ad'] n=0 L=[] while n < 4: A=l[n][:-3] L.insert(n,A) n=n+1 print(L) #while+定义函数去除.ad def xad(x): if x[-3:] in '.a... 阅读全文
posted @ 2018-11-27 17:40 星痕1216 阅读(262) 评论(0) 推荐(0) 编辑
Python学习笔记(七)
摘要:1.调用函数 Python内置了很多有用的函数,我们可以直接调用。要调用一个函数,需要知道函数的名称和参数 Python的官方网站文档:http://docs.python.org/3/library/functions.html#abs 调用函数的时候,如果传入的参数数量不对,会报TypeErro 阅读全文
posted @ 2018-11-20 18:31 星痕1216 阅读(161) 评论(0) 推荐(0) 编辑
Python学习笔记(六)
摘要:1.dict Python内置了字典:dict的支持,dict全称dictionary,在其他语言中也称为map,使用键-值(key-value)存储,具有极快的查找速度。 举个例子,假设要根据同学的名字查找对应的成绩,如果用list实现,需要两个list: 给定一个名字,要查找对应的成绩,就先要在 阅读全文
posted @ 2018-11-07 19:56 星痕1216 阅读(181) 评论(0) 推荐(0) 编辑
Python学习笔记(五)
摘要:1.为了让计算机能计算成千上万次的重复运算,我们就需要循环语句。 Python的循环有两种,一种是for...in循环,依次把list或tuple中的每个元素迭代出来,如 liu li xing wang 此例假如写作 那么执行结果为 ['liu', 'li', 'xing', 'wang'] [' 阅读全文
posted @ 2018-11-07 11:26 星痕1216 阅读(167) 评论(0) 推荐(0) 编辑
Python学习笔记(四)
摘要:1.list 1)list是python内置的一种数据类型。list是有序的集合,可以随时添加和删除其中的元素。如:friend=['li','liu','xing'] 用len()函数可以获得list元素的个数:len(friend) 如:print(len(friend)) 3 可以用索引来访问 阅读全文
posted @ 2018-11-05 18:42 星痕1216 阅读(163) 评论(0) 推荐(0) 编辑
Python学习笔记(三)
摘要:1.字符串和编码 1)最早只有127个字符被编码到计算机里,也就是大小写英文字母、数字和一些符号,这个编码表被称为ASCII编码,比如大写字母A的编码是65,小写字母z的编码是122。 2)要处理中文至少需要两个字节,而且还不能和ASCII编码冲突,所以,中国制定了GB2312编码,用来把中文编进去 阅读全文
posted @ 2018-11-01 15:25 星痕1216 阅读(128) 评论(0) 推荐(0) 编辑
Python学习笔记(二)
摘要:1.Python使用缩进来组织代码块,请务必遵守约定俗成的习惯,坚持使用4个空格的缩进。 在文本编辑器中,需要设置把Tab自动转换为4个空格,确保不混用Tab和空格。 注:Python程序是大小写敏感的。 2.字符类型 整数、浮点数 字符串 字符串是以单引号'或双引号"括起来的任意文本,比如'abc 阅读全文
posted @ 2018-10-25 14:53 星痕1216 阅读(151) 评论(0) 推荐(0) 编辑
【转】python中的字符数字之间的转换函数
摘要:int(x [,base ]) 将x转换为一个整数 long(x [,base ]) 将x转换为一个长整数 float(x ) 将x转换到一个浮点数 complex(real [,imag ]) 创建一个复数 str(x ) 将对象 x 转换为字符串 repr(x ) 将对象 x 转换为表达式字符串 阅读全文
posted @ 2018-10-24 10:08 星痕1216 阅读(168) 评论(0) 推荐(0) 编辑
Python学习笔记(一)
摘要:1.在写代码之前,请千万不要用“复制”-“粘贴”把代码从页面粘贴到你自己的电脑上。写程序也讲究一个感觉,你需要一个字母一个字母地把代码自己敲进去,在敲代码的过程中,初学者经常会敲错代码:拼写不对,大小写不对,混用中英文标点,混用空格和Tab键。所以,你需要仔细地检查、对照,才能以最快的速度掌握如何写 阅读全文
posted @ 2018-10-24 09:50 星痕1216 阅读(249) 评论(0) 推荐(0) 编辑


< 2025年3月 >
23 24 25 26 27 28 1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31 1 2 3 4 5
点击右上角即可分享
微信分享提示